Troubleshooting

Check for 24 VAC at thermostat; display is blank when 24 VAC is not present
Verify wiring is correct
Check configuration (see "Configuration Mode," Setting 2, Page 22)
See "Fan Test" (Page 26)
Adjust temperature differential (see "Temperature Differential," "Configuration
Mode," Settings 6, 7 and 8, Pages 23 and 24)
Check fan On/Auto switch, ON position runs indoor fan continuously
Verify wall hole is plugged with putty or insulation; calibrate thermostat (see
"Configuration Mode," Setting 13, Page 25)
Room temperature offset is not zero (see "Configuration Mode," Setting 13,
Page 25)
Green light – Cooling operation
Red light – Heating operating
Status indicator option ON (see "Configuration Mode," Setting 16, Page 25)
Fan run time has exceeded filter check time set in configuration (see
"Configuration Mode," Setting 15, Page 25)
To reset counter to zero and clear filter warning, press the
simultaneously for 5 seconds
Thermostat is in Emergency Heat mode (see "Operating Modes," Page 28)
Sensor error – check S1 & S2 connections, check remote sensor wire and
connections, use grounded shielded wire for remote sensor
Press the Reset button once; display will be refreshed and anti-short cycle
timing will be reset to zero
